To qualify for this position, you must meet the basic requirements for the Foreign Affairs (0130) series, which include a degree with a major or equivalent combination of courses totaling at least 24 semester hours in international law, international relations, political science, economics, history, sociology, geography, social or cultural anthropology, law, statistics, or the humanities; or 12 semester hours in one of these disciplines and 12 semester hours in statistics or quantitative methods. Alternatively, a combination of education and experience equivalent to a major or 24 semester hours of related courses plus appropriate experience, or four years of appropriate experience in work associated with international organizations, problems, or other aspects of foreign affairs, is acceptable. In addition, you must have specialized experience and/or directly related education. For GS-12 level: one year of specialized experience equivalent to GS-11, demonstrating ability in researching and analyzing issues to formulate solutions, developing long-term strategies for successful implementation, and oral and written communication for briefings and reports to higher-level managers. For GS-11 level: one year of specialized experience equivalent to GS-9, demonstrating ability in researching and analyzing issues and oral and written communication, OR a Ph.D. or equivalent doctoral degree or three years of progressively higher-level graduate education, OR a combination of specialized experience and education. For GS-10 level: a master's degree or equivalent graduate degree or two years of progressively higher-level graduate education, OR a combination of specialized experience and education.
